Monomer Selection
Initial choice: Hexafluoropropylene oxide (HFPO)
- Thermally decomposes into CF2 and stable carbonyl (Knickelbein et. al., 1985)
- Plasma films observed to be similar to thermal films
- Oxygen tied up in carbonyl (< 2% detected in films)
- Initial work with HFPO by Savage et. al. (1993) reported interesting results
- Global Warming Potential (GWP) ? low
- Problem: hexafluoroacetone (HFA) impurity (< 0.3 wt%)
